ABSTRACT:With the accelerating process of urbanization, The limited land resources of the city can not meet the ever-growing needs of people,which makes urban construction strive for space from high altitude and underground. Many big and deep foundation pit projects emerge as the times require.It constitutes a common problem that the construction of these projects has negative influences on nearby existing subway. In this case, it is necessary not only to ensure the stable of the foundation pit itself, but also to ensure both the safety and normally of the existing subway which is adjacent to the foundation pit. Therefore, it’s significant to estimate the influence law of the foundation pit excavation impacting on the existing subway and the track accurately,to summary the successful experience of project and to ensure the safe and smooth of the project.In this paper, taking the two adjacent foundation pits of Southern District of Beijing Olympic project that are big and deep adjacent to the anzhenmen station for the study to analyse the influence of the existing subway and the track.The main work of this paper:(1)According to the4#,5#deep and big foundation pits of Southern District of Beijing Olympic project adjacent to anzhenmen station and tunnel,using three-dimensional finite element software ANSYS to establish the three-dimensional model,simulating the influence of the subway by the foundation pits excavated, analyzing the deformation of the main structure, subsidiary structure,tunnel and the track,what’s more,contrasting the measured and simulated values,summaring the law and analyzing possible problems existed.(2) Analyzing the Deformation trend of the existing subway station and the track on the different construction order and different retaining structure of the two foundation pits and summaring the impact characteristics of different construction programs for subway station which can provide a reference for similar projects.
